Replacing a roof in St. Petersburg is a significant investment in your home's safety, energy efficiency, and curb appeal. Given the city's unique climate-characterized by intense sun, torrential downpours, and the ever-present threat of hurricanes-selecting the right roofing system and a qualified installer is critical. A successful project hinges on choosing materials engineered for Florida's harsh weather, adhering to the state's stringent building codes, and understanding the realistic timeline and costs involved. This guide provides an overview of what St. Petersburg homeowners can expect when planning a roof installation.

Choosing the Right Roofing Material for Florida's Climate
The single most important decision you'll make is selecting the roofing material. The best options for St. Pete are those that offer proven durability against UV radiation, wind uplift, and driving rain. The three most common residential roofing types in the area each have distinct advantages and considerations.
Asphalt Shingles: The Popular & Cost-Effective Choice
Asphalt shingles remain the most widely installed roofing material due to their affordability and relatively straightforward installation process 1. Modern architectural or dimensional shingles offer a significant upgrade over traditional 3-tab shingles, providing better dimensional appeal and improved wind resistance, often rated for winds up to 110-130 mph 2 3. They are available in a wide array of colors and styles to suit different home aesthetics. The primary trade-off is lifespan; in the relentless Florida sun, asphalt shingles typically last 15 to 30 years, which is shorter than other options 1 3. They can also be more vulnerable to damage from extreme wind events compared to more rigid materials.
Metal Roofing: The Durable, Long-Term Investment
Metal roofing has surged in popularity for Florida homes, and for good reason. It represents a long-term investment with a lifespan that can exceed 50 years, often reaching 40-70+ years 1 4. Its exceptional performance in high winds and fire resistance makes it a top choice for storm resilience. A key benefit for St. Petersburg homeowners is energy efficiency; metal roofs reflect solar radiant heat, which can help reduce cooling costs 1 4. The standing seam metal roof, with its hidden fasteners, is particularly recommended for hurricane-prone areas as it provides superior uplift resistance 2. The main consideration is the higher upfront cost compared to asphalt, and some homeowners note it can be noisier during heavy rain without proper insulation.
Tile Roofing (Clay or Concrete): Classic Beauty & Maximum Longevity
Synonymous with Florida's Spanish and Mediterranean-style architecture, tile roofs offer unmatched aesthetic appeal and an extremely long service life of 50 years or more 5. They are highly resistant to rot, fire, and insect damage, and when properly installed, can withstand winds up to 140-150 mph 5 3. However, tile is a heavy material. An existing home may require a structural evaluation to ensure the framing can support the additional weight, which can add to the project's complexity and cost 5. The tiles themselves are also brittle and can break from impact, such as from falling branches or hail.
Navigating Florida's Strict Roofing Codes & Installation Standards
Florida's building codes are among the toughest in the nation, specifically designed to mitigate damage from hurricanes and tropical storms. Any roof replacement in St. Petersburg must comply with the Florida Building Code, and recent updates continue to strengthen these requirements 6 7.
Wind Mitigation is Paramount: The code mandates specific installation techniques to prevent roof uplift. This includes the use of hurricane clips or straps that securely fasten the roof trusses or rafters to the wall structure 6 8. The type and number of fasteners (nails or screws) are also specified based on your home's wind zone.
Secondary Water Barrier (Underlayment): A critical requirement in high-velocity hurricane zones (HVHZ) and strongly recommended elsewhere is a sealed roof deck or enhanced underlayment 9. This system creates a secondary layer of waterproofing beneath the primary shingles, tile, or metal panels. If the outer layer is compromised during a storm, this barrier helps prevent water from infiltrating the home 7 9.
Permitting and Inspections: A reputable roofing contractor will handle pulling the necessary permits from the City of St. Petersburg or Pinellas County. The project will require inspections at key stages, such as after the roof deck is prepared and the underlayment is installed, and a final inspection upon completion to ensure code compliance 10.
Understanding the Roof Replacement Timeline
While the physical act of installing a new roof often takes just a few days, the entire process from start to finish is more involved. Homeowners should plan for a total project timeline of several weeks 2 11.
Pre-Installation Phase: This includes the initial consultation, estimate, material selection, and securing financing if needed. The contractor must also submit plans and secure permits, which can take anywhere from a few days to a couple of weeks depending on local municipality workload 12 13.
Installation Duration by Material:
- Asphalt Shingles: For an average-sized, straightforward roof, the installation can often be completed in 1 to 3 days 2 14.
- Metal Roofing: Due to the precision required for cutting and fitting panels, a metal roof installation typically takes 3 to 7 days 12 15.
- Tile Roofing: As the most labor-intensive option, installing a tile roof can take 5 to 10 days or more 11 16.
Post-Installation: After the roof is installed, a final inspection must be scheduled and passed. The contractor will then clean up the job site, haul away all old materials, and provide you with warranty documentation and proof of code compliance 10.
Weather is always a wildcard in Florida and can delay any phase of the project, especially the tear-off and installation days, as crews cannot work on a wet roof deck.

Cost Considerations for a New Roof in St. Petersburg
The total cost of a roof replacement in St. Petersburg varies significantly based on the square footage of your home (measured in "squares," where 1 square = 100 sq. ft.), the complexity of the roof design (number of valleys, hips, dormers, pitch), the material chosen, and the necessary code upgrades 17 18. The following ranges are for a typical single-family home and include labor, materials, old roof removal, and disposal 19 20.
- Asphalt Shingles: $8,000 - $20,000
- Metal Roofing: $15,000 - $40,000
- Tile Roofing (Concrete/Clay): $20,000 - $50,000
It's important to view these estimates as a starting point. Several factors can increase the final cost:
- Roof Deck Repair: If the underlying wood decking is rotted or damaged, it must be replaced before the new roof can be installed, adding material and labor costs 17.
- Structural Reinforcement: Required for heavy materials like tile if the existing framing is not sufficient.
- Code-Required Upgrades: Adding hurricane straps, a sealed roof deck, or enhanced ventilation to meet current codes will add to the project cost but are non-negotiable for a compliant installation 6 8.
- Steep Pitch or Complex Design: Roofs with a very steep slope or numerous angles and penetrations (like skylights or chimneys) require more labor and time to complete safely.
The Importance of Professional Installation & Vetting Contractors
Given the technical requirements and high stakes of a roof replacement in a hurricane zone, selecting the right contractor is as important as choosing the right material. A professional roofer will be intimately familiar with Florida's building codes and manufacturer specifications for installation.
Key credentials to look for include a valid Florida state roofing contractor's license, proof of both liability and workers' compensation insurance, and strong references from local projects. They should provide a detailed, written estimate that breaks down costs for materials, labor, permits, and waste removal. Be wary of any contractor who asks for full payment upfront or whose bid is dramatically lower than others-this can be a sign of cutting corners on materials, using uninsured labor, or not pulling proper permits.
A quality installer will also explain the manufacturer warranties on the materials and the workmanship warranty they provide on their labor. Understanding the scope and length of these warranties is a crucial part of protecting your investment.
